AI生成视频全流程解析:从创意到落地的技术实践指南

一、前期准备:需求分析与技术选型

AI视频生成的核心目标是通过算法自动化完成传统视频制作中耗时最长的环节。在启动项目前需明确三个关键要素:内容类型(如广告、教育、娱乐)、输出规格(分辨率、帧率、时长)及技术约束(算力资源、响应时间)。

技术选型需考虑模型架构与工具链的适配性。当前主流方案分为两类:

  1. 端到端生成模型:如Stable Video Diffusion、Sora等,通过文本或图像直接生成视频片段,适合创意类内容生产
  2. 模块化工具链:结合图像生成模型(如Midjourney)、语音合成引擎(如TTS服务)与视频编辑框架(如FFmpeg),通过流程编排实现复杂场景构建

开发者需根据场景复杂度选择技术路线:简单场景可采用模块化方案降低实现成本,高精度需求则需端到端模型支持。例如教育类微课视频可通过PPT转视频+AI配音实现,而影视级特效则需要多模型协同处理。

二、内容生成阶段:构建视频核心要素

1. 剧本与分镜设计

AI视频生成的基础是结构化输入数据。建议采用JSON格式定义分镜脚本,示例结构如下:

  1. {
  2. "scenes": [
  3. {
  4. "id": "scene_001",
  5. "duration": 5,
  6. "background": "科技感实验室",
  7. "characters": [
  8. {"role": "研究员", "action": "展示实验数据", "expression": "专注"}
  9. ],
  10. "dialogue": "通过这个模型,我们可以将生成效率提升300%"
  11. }
  12. ]
  13. }

该结构化数据可转换为多模态输入,指导图像生成模型创建场景,同时为语音合成提供文本基础。

2. 视觉素材生成

当前图像生成技术已形成完整生态,开发者可根据需求选择:

  • 2D平面素材:使用Diffusion模型(如Stable Diffusion)生成场景背景、角色形象
  • 3D资产:通过NeRF技术从多视角图像重建3D模型,或使用点云生成网络创建动态物体
  • 动态元素:采用AnimateDiff等模型为静态图像添加动画效果

关键技术参数需重点关注:

  • 分辨率:建议生成4K素材以保留后期裁剪空间
  • 采样步数:Diffusion模型通常需要20-50步采样保证质量
  • ControlNet条件:通过边缘检测、深度图等条件控制生成结果

3. 音频内容合成

语音合成技术已实现高度自然化,需注意:

  • 多语言支持:选择支持80+语种的TTS引擎
  • 情感控制:通过SSML标记调整语速、音调、停顿
  • 唇形同步:使用Wav2Lip等模型实现角色口型与语音匹配

三、智能剪辑阶段:自动化内容编排

1. 时序逻辑构建

通过规则引擎实现基础剪辑逻辑:

  1. def arrange_scenes(script):
  2. timeline = []
  3. for scene in script["scenes"]:
  4. # 插入转场效果
  5. if len(timeline) > 0:
  6. timeline.append({"type": "transition", "duration": 1})
  7. # 添加主场景
  8. timeline.extend([
  9. {"type": "image", "path": generate_image(scene), "duration": scene["duration"]-2},
  10. {"type": "text_overlay", "content": scene["dialogue"], "position": "bottom"}
  11. ])
  12. return timeline

更复杂的场景可引入强化学习模型,根据观众注意力曲线动态调整剪辑节奏。

2. 视觉效果增强

采用以下技术提升画面质量:

  • 超分辨率重建:使用ESRGAN等模型将低清素材提升至8K
  • 色彩校正:通过CNN模型实现自动白平衡、对比度调整
  • 运动补偿:利用光流法修复生成素材中的抖动问题

3. 多模态对齐

确保视觉、听觉、文本三要素同步是关键挑战。建议采用:

  • 时间轴锁定:将语音波形与分镜时间轴强制对齐
  • 关键帧检测:通过OpenCV提取角色动作关键帧,匹配对应语音片段
  • 动态字幕:使用OCR技术实时生成字幕,并通过NLP模型进行语法优化

四、后期优化阶段:质量提升与交付准备

1. 人工审核机制

建立三级审核体系:

  1. 技术审核:检查画面瑕疵、音频爆音等硬伤
  2. 内容审核:验证事实准确性、合规性
  3. 艺术审核:评估整体风格一致性、情感传达效果

2. 性能优化

针对不同交付场景进行针对性优化:

  • 流媒体传输:采用H.265编码配合ABR技术实现多码率自适应
  • 本地播放:生成H.264+AAC的MP4封装格式
  • AR/VR应用:输出180°/360°全景视频,支持6DoF交互

3. 版本管理

建立完善的素材版本控制系统:

  1. /projects/
  2. ├── raw_assets/ # 原始生成素材
  3. ├── edited_versions/ # 剪辑版本
  4. ├── v1.0/
  5. └── v2.0/
  6. └── deliverables/ # 最终交付文件

通过Git LFS或对象存储服务实现大文件版本追踪。

五、技术演进与未来趋势

当前AI视频生成技术正呈现三大发展方向:

  1. 多模态大模型:将文本、图像、视频、3D数据统一建模,实现真正意义上的跨模态生成
  2. 实时生成:通过模型轻量化与硬件加速,实现边生成边播放的流式体验
  3. 个性化定制:引入用户偏好数据,生成符合特定受众审美风格的内容

开发者需持续关注模型压缩、边缘计算、隐私保护等关键技术突破,构建适应未来需求的视频生成系统。通过合理组合现有技术模块,已可实现80%场景的自动化生产,剩余20%的艺术性创作仍需人工介入,这种”AI+人工”的协作模式将成为行业主流。